α-三连噻吩与麻保沙星的HPLC/MS分析

摘    要:介绍了以电喷雾电离(ESI)和大气压化学电离(APCI)这两种软电离离子源为接口的高效液相色谱/质谱联机技术的应用,应用高效液相色谱将α-三连噻吩和麻保沙星与基质分离后,在线与质谱联用,根据分子离子定性判断α-三连噻吩和麻保沙星,在此基础上,本文讨论了ESI和APCI这两种离子化方式的选择原则,流动相的选择及流速匹配、干燥气的流速和温度确定等实践中遇到的问题。

An Analysis of Marbxacin and Alpha-Terthienyl by HPLC/MS

Abstract:This paper introduces the usage of HPLC/MS(High Performarce Liquid Chromatography/Mass Spectrometry) with ESI(Electrospray Ionization) and APCI(Atmospheric Pressure Chemical Ionization) as interface. HPLC was applied to separate Marbxacin or alpha_terthienyl from matrixs. Coupled with on_line mass spectrometry, chromatographic peaks were assigned according to their mass spectrometry. Practical problems such as the selection of ESI or APCI,the selection of mobile phase, the flow rate and temperature of drying gas were also discussed.
